【正文】
基于单片机的智能照明控制系统设计是现代建筑智能化的重要组成部分,它结合了电子技术、传感器技术、计算机控制技术,以及通信技术,旨在提高能效,优化照明环境,降低能源消耗。本文将深入探讨基于AT89C51单片机的室内智能照明控制系统的设计,包括其硬件和软件设计方案。
一、系统概述
该系统采用AT89C51单片机作为主控制器,AT89C2051作为分控制器,构建了一个集通信、信号采集、控制与显示于一体的智能照明控制系统。系统能够根据光照强度、人体感应信息以及工作时间等因素,自动调整照明设备的状态,从而实现智能化的照明控制。
二、硬件设计
1. 光信号取样电路:用于检测环境光照强度,通常采用光敏电阻或光敏二极管作为传感器,将光线强度转换为电信号输入单片机。
2. 人体信号采集电路:通常采用红外热释电传感器或微波雷达探测器,探测室内是否有人员活动,以便在无人时自动关闭照明设备。
3. 键盘与LED显示电路:用户可以通过键盘设定控制参数,LED显示器则用于实时显示系统状态和设置信息。
4. RS485通信电路:用于主控制器和分控制器之间的数据交换,实现远程控制和监控。
5. 照明灯控制电路:根据单片机的指令,控制照明设备的开启和关闭,可能包括继电器驱动电路和可控硅调光电路。
6. 看门狗电路:确保系统的稳定运行,防止程序死循环。
7. 信号处理电路:对采集到的各种信号进行调理和预处理,使其满足单片机的输入要求。
三、软件设计
1. 主控制器和分控制器的通信程序:实现两者间的双向通信,确保数据传输的准确性和实时性。
2. 灯光控制程序:根据光照强度、人体感应信息及定时设定,决定照明设备的工作模式。
3. 定时控制程序:设定不同时间段的照明策略,例如定时开关灯,节约能源。
4. 键盘扫描程序:读取用户输入,响应用户的控制需求。
5. LED显示程序:将系统状态和信息显示在LED屏幕上,提高用户体验。
四、系统工作原理
系统工作时,光信号取样电路和人体信号采集电路不断监测环境,获取数据。这些数据经过信号处理电路后,被送入单片机。单片机根据接收到的信息,通过控制电路控制照明设备的开关状态。例如,当光照强度低于预设阈值或检测到室内有人时,系统会自动开启照明设备;而在无光照且无人的情况下,系统会自动关闭灯光,以实现节能目标。
五、节能控制策略
系统采用多参数控制策略,综合考虑光照强度、时间因素、人体感应等,确保照明效果的同时,最大化节能效果。此外,还可以通过定时控制、场景模式设置等方式,进一步优化照明控制。
六、系统优势
1. 自动化程度高:能根据环境变化自动调整照明状态,减少人工干预。
2. 节能效果显著:通过智能控制,有效避免了无效照明,节约能源。
3. 扩展性强:可与其他楼宇自动化系统集成,实现更全面的智能管理。
总结,基于单片机的智能照明控制系统设计是提升建筑能效、改善室内环境的重要手段。通过合理的硬件设计和软件编程,可以实现高效、灵活的照明控制,为用户提供舒适而节能的照明环境。随着科技的进步,此类系统将更加智能,更好地服务于人们的日常生活。